Matching Jewelry Metals


Before we dive into the best jewelry matches for each color palette, it is important to note which colors pair nicely with the core metal colors: white gold, yellow gold, and rose gold.
White gold is, by nature, a cool-toned metal. White gold (and silver for personal reference) pairs best with cool tones on the color wheel like green, navy, and violet.
 
A white gold metal looks brilliant with a diamond, sapphire, emerald, or plum garnet gemstone since these all fall within the cool-toned gemstones. Whether you are choosing an engagement ring and wedding band, or matching everyday jewelry to a particular outfit, white gold and cool tones are the way to go.
